What Is a Stair Lift?

Staircases can be one of the absolute most difficult and treacherous areas in your house. The good news is, there are actually methods that can easily permit your family member or you to stay at home and be actually self-supporting for longer and a stair lift can be an ideal advantage for people dealing with movement concerns, those using a walker or individuals in a wheelchair
What is a stair lift? A stair lift is a simple tool that can help you to be mobile and it transports you up and down the staircases, permitting you to move around in your home with ease and engage in things that you would most likely be unable to perform normally.
A stair lift is in a nutshell an automated chair that helps to elevate you up and down the staircases. A track or rail is typically placed to the stairway treads and a seat or a lifting platform is affixed to the track. In Mchenry County, you can easily get on the chair or the platform and also the chair moves along the track enabling you ride up and down the stairs. You similarly have models where you can easily use your wheelchair on the stair lift as well as these are called platform lifts.

Types of Stair Lifts

There are various types of stair lifts including:

Stair Lifts for Straight Stairs

If your household includes straight stairs, then a stair lift which runs on a straight track or rail is usually the best popular form of stair lift. These oftentimes feature drop-down or perhaps fixed seats that are simply attached. The installment of a stair lift of a straight stairs can end up being a challenge if the staircases are too thin. In case your staircase is mostly straight but it comes with a contour up on top, then you can select a straight stair lift and also a connecting platform that serves to help the lift to come to the landing better. Usually, straight stair lifts are the least pricey as well as simplest to set up.

Stair Lifts for Curved Stairs

If your staircases are actually curved, then you must attach a curved stair lift. These are actually a lot more complicated compared to straight stair lifts as well as they involve curved tracks to fit the specific form of the staircase. Generally, curved stair lifts are actually much more expensive.

Standing Stair Lifts

If your staircase is especially considerably slender and it will certainly not fit a seated stair lift, then a standing stair lift is recommended. However, you have to make certain that you have adequate clearance in the staircase andthat it is high enough to fit you when you are standing. Standing stair lifts are particularly helpful for people experiencing concerns flexing their knees. Some standing stair lift styles similarly offer a slight ledge that enables you to hold on to your balance. Having said that, standing stair lift may not be suitable for all people, especially if you don’t have the strength to stand up for a few minutes or even if you are predisposed to getting dizzy.

Wheelchair and Platform Stair Lifts

Wheelchair inclined platform wheelchair lift or “IPL” Is a lift that is connected to your stairs. It transfers mobility devices back and forth the stairs rather than a separate device such as an elevator or a vertical stairlift. Some platforms might fold up facing the wall, while others stay fixed. Selections are dependent on your requirements and also your home. Most inclined platform lifts feature the selection for a remote to call for the platform to the landing area/position of their preference. Inclined platform lifts need sufficient head clearance, stairs width, and also landing space at the base of the stairs.
Incline wheelchair lifts are a good selection for those that do not wish to move off and on their wheelchair in order to go up and down the stairs. It is an ideal solution to improve accessibility around stairs. This is an ideal option for people who do not have the room for or the means for an elevator or a vertical platform lift in their residence.

  • Allows an individual in a wheelchair to ascend and descend stairways without needing to transfer from wheelchair or mobility scooter
  •  Uses a system that trips backwards and forwards the stairs
  • For both inside as well as exterior
  • Folds out of the way when not in use
  • Has safety stop sensors & battery backup

Both are dependable and also secure for wheelchairs as well as people.

Outdoor Or Exterior Stair Lifts

These types of stair lifts are often put in outside on staircases that lead to your front door or on stairs going to your backyard or even garden. Exterior stair lifts are essentially similar to straight or curved stair lifts that are used inside; however, these are typically made using weather-proof materials.

Cost of Stair Lifts in the Upham, North Dakota and the United States

Stair lifts are extremely individualized and customized according to your needs and the type of stairs in your property, consequently the prices differ considerably. Even so, the expense of base systems in the 58789 area starts from approximately $3,000-$5,000. And also, there are several variables that influence this base cost including the length of the trackway required, if the staircase is curved, an electric motor upgrade, seat upgrade, folding chair and foot pedal, swivel seating and sort of electrical power.
